I believe you are referring to furled leaders? If so, I have never seen a negative impact using these and the fish being deterred. I believe they give a lighter presentation of the fly especially when fishing dries.
I will say, the only negative I see if the retention of water between the strands and maybe a little more noise coming off the water.
Generally, on the Caney, I fish flouro or mono depending on what I have on me. I tend to keep the furled around and use it with flouro tippet in the mountains on wary fish.
